Contemporary Socket A Chipsets: NVIDIA nForce2 Ultra 400, NVIDIA nForce2 400, SiS748 and VIA KT600 (page 11)Category: Chipsets [ 07/08/2003 | 01:26 PM ]
The situation in Windows Media Encoder 9 is pretty strange. The winner here is SiS748, which managed to outpace even the dual-channel nForce2 Ultra 400 solution.
In Business Winstone 2002 SiS748 again manages to get to real heights. At least it simply ruins VIA KT600. We suppose that SiS748 owes this situation (as well as the victory in the previous test) to the high-quality caching IDE driver supplied by SiS.
The results of Multimedia Content Creation Winstone are quite predictable. As usual, the leader is nForce2 chipset family, then comes VIA KT600 and the last one is SiS748. <%BANNER[banner_468x30]%>
